OAUSTECH VC Elected President of Social Sciences Academy

In a significant development for Nigeria's academic community, the Vice-Chancellor of Olusegun Agagu University of Science and Technology (OAUSTECH) in Okitipupa, Ondo State, has been elected to a prestigious national leadership role.

A New President for the Social Sciences Academy

Professor Temi Emmanuel Ologunorisa was elected as the new President of the Social Sciences Academy of Nigeria (SSAN). The election was conducted during the Academy's Annual General Meeting, which was held in the nation's capital, Abuja, on November 28, 2025.

This appointment places the renowned scholar at the helm of one of Nigeria's foremost bodies dedicated to the advancement of social science research and its practical application to national issues.

The Profile of a Distinguished Scholar

Professor Ologunorisa brings an impressive international pedigree to the position. He is a celebrated Geographer and climate scientist, with his research focusing on critical areas like climate and society interactions, climate change policy, and disaster management for floods and droughts.

His academic excellence has been recognized with numerous awards and fellowships. A crowning achievement was receiving the prestigious United States Scholar of Extraordinary Ability award in 2018. He is also a Fellow of the Social Science Academy of Nigeria (FSSAN).

His global academic influence is evidenced by visiting professorships at top universities worldwide, including:

  • Tokyo Metropolitan University
  • University of Missouri-Kansas City, USA
  • National University of Singapore
  • McMaster University in Hamilton, Canada
